WAIT_CONTEXT_BLOCK 구조체(wdm.h)

예약되어 있습니다. 사용하지 마십시오.

Syntax

typedef struct _WAIT_CONTEXT_BLOCK {
  union {
    KDEVICE_QUEUE_ENTRY WaitQueueEntry;
    struct {
      LIST_ENTRY DmaWaitEntry;
      ULONG      NumberOfChannels;
      ULONG      SyncCallback : 1;
      ULONG      DmaContext : 1;
      ULONG      ZeroMapRegisters : 1;
      ULONG      Reserved : 9;
      ULONG      NumberOfRemapPages : 20;
    };
  };
  PDRIVER_CONTROL DeviceRoutine;
  PVOID           DeviceContext;
  ULONG           NumberOfMapRegisters;
  PVOID           DeviceObject;
  PVOID           CurrentIrp;
  PKDPC           BufferChainingDpc;
} WAIT_CONTEXT_BLOCK, *PWAIT_CONTEXT_BLOCK;

멤버

WaitQueueEntry

예약되어 있습니다. 사용하지 마십시오.

DmaWaitEntry

예약되어 있습니다. 사용하지 마십시오.

NumberOfChannels

예약되어 있습니다. 사용하지 마십시오.

SyncCallback

예약되어 있습니다. 사용하지 마십시오.

DmaContext

예약되어 있습니다. 사용하지 마십시오.

ZeroMapRegisters

예약되어 있습니다. 사용하지 마십시오.

Reserved

예약되어 있습니다. 사용하지 마십시오.

NumberOfRemapPages

예약되어 있습니다. 사용하지 마십시오.

DeviceRoutine

예약되어 있습니다. 사용하지 마십시오.

DeviceContext

예약되어 있습니다. 사용하지 마십시오.

NumberOfMapRegisters

예약되어 있습니다. 사용하지 마십시오.

DeviceObject

예약되어 있습니다. 사용하지 마십시오.

CurrentIrp

예약되어 있습니다. 사용하지 마십시오.

BufferChainingDpc

예약되어 있습니다. 사용하지 마십시오.

요구 사항

요구 사항
지원되는 최소 클라이언트 Windows 10, 버전 1809.
머리글 wdm.h